Aarke’s ‘stunning’ drip coffee maker looks better than ever, with a stylish new color scheme that will add a touch of sophistication to your kitchen



  • The Aarke premium coffee maker is available in a new finish called Sand
  • Soft beige is more subtle than stainless steel and is on trend in 2026
  • It’s on sale in the US for $400 and can be pre-ordered for £300 in the UK.

The Aarke coffee maker is one of the best drip coffee makers we’ve tested here at TechRadar and it just got a sleek new look with a soft matte finish called Sand. It’s a refreshing change from the original industrial-looking stainless steel and will fit particularly well in kitchens with wood and earth tones, both of which will “dominate” this year, according to our colleagues at Ideal Home.

“‘Color is calming down,'” says Richard Davenport, CEO of luxury kitchen design company Davenport Kitchen and Home. “We’re seeing fewer stark whites or cool grays and many more mineral tones that change gently with the light.”
